Invalidate caches when creating organization admins.
This commit is contained in:
@@ -118,9 +118,13 @@ class Organization(models.Model):
|
||||
role.organization_groups.add(group)
|
||||
account.organization_groups.add(group)
|
||||
|
||||
Permission.invalidate_cache()
|
||||
|
||||
for permission in Permission.all():
|
||||
role.permissions.add(permission.stored_permission)
|
||||
|
||||
Organization.objects.clear_cache()
|
||||
|
||||
return account, password_value
|
||||
else:
|
||||
logger.error(
|
||||
|
||||
Reference in New Issue
Block a user